Stop Your Dog Barking Constantly

Dogs that bark all day are a continuing issue in our lives today and if you have ever had one living beside you, you'll certainly recognize exactly how aggravating it is, in actual fact it can literally ruin your life if you happen to be at home all day. We need to understand that it is entirely normal for dogs to bark, it's used to show excitement and as a warning and is among their most essential methods of expression. Extreme barking, is however, a sign that there's a problem in the dog's lifestyle, this is commonly an indicator that a dog is lacking stimulation or bored.

Pet owners more often than not unintentionally encourage barking in their dogs by reinforcing behaviour. If your dog starts barking in the garden, and you then dash out and yell for it to stop, it may possibly assume you're "barking" back at it, it'll certainly realize that it has got your attention, which was just what it intended, which means that anytime it needs attention again, it will simply start barking. This approach means you're rewarding its barking, so you ought to ignore this behaviour and give it a reward when it isn't barking. If you discover something specific that starts your dog barking it is easy to utilize this to stop it. You must induce or trigger the situation which makes it bark and ignore it, and then calm the dog down and give it a reward, this process needs to be replicated again and again.

Training your dog should begin with leash training as this is a fundamental thing they need to know. Your dog should know how to walk on a leash, at least in a proper way. Dogs should never pull you. Only walk with you. So if your dog tries to pull you, you might want to try using a Martingale collar which has an extra loop that will tighten around their neck if they pull. You need to set the pace, not the dog! If the dog begins to pull you, stop walking. Walking can resume once there is slacked in leash line. Do not confuse this with the "heel" command. This is something different. That's a little more advanced, and to start off you just want to teach your dog not to pull on the leash.

Training your dog for long periods of time may make you feel like you're dedicated, but it's not usually helpful. Puppies, and even older dogs don't have long attentions spans, so shorter sessions are preferable. You as well as your dog can start losing focus, and this can lead to a frustrating rather than a productive experience. A training session that lasts up to fifteen minutes can be very useful; beyond this is usually counterproductive. Sometimes you'll have to call it quits even though you didn't accomplish as much as you'd hoped. Training your dog consistently, but for brief sessions, will net you the best results.

A dog should respond to every person he lives with. Remember that a trained dog doesn't automatically obey everyone; so if only one person trains him, that will be the only one who can command him. Dogs are very status oriented, and if he only perceives one person as above him in the pack, others may not be able to control him. That's why everyone should participate to some degree in the training; for example, have practice sessions where each person calls the dog by name. The dog should, of course, be rewarded for obeying, so everyone has to be holding treats. It's also good for a dog to hear his name spoken frequently so he knows it well. The family can also play ball with the dog, and reward him for bringing it to each person. It's typical for one person to conduct the majority of the training (though it doesn't have to be this way), but the dog should respond to everyone in a household.
